Suggest Remedy For Huge Black Mark In Thigh Area

Sir, My name is Lakshumanan my age is 28 years. i have a problem in my left thys. means there is a black mark in a huge area, it is sure that it is not a birth mark it came after my 10 years only, during winter season if i apply soap on that area during bath, in day time it will start itching on that areas. pls suggest me how to rectify this problem, my intension is i want clear skin in that area for that can i go for laser operation in that area,for your information i have under gone one operation in the penis because of some urinary problem during my 10th year. so pls clarify....

Dermatologist 's  Response
Hi,

It may be pigmented nevus called Becker's nevus.
There is no treatment for the Becker's nevus.
Just pigmentation may be reduced by laser. Sometime, it may be worsened by laser treatment. So, I would suggest not to go for any treatment.
